Yoga is extremely beneficial for kids as it helps to shape our younger generation into the full expression of themselves as human beings.
It helps them become more physically aware of their bodies as well as mentally and emotionally balanced to face any situation with a cool clear head. We think it's really important to explore this all in a non-competitive and down-to-earth environment.
Yoga has been shown to enhance mental, emotional and physical health in children.
Physically, yoga builds strength, stability, endurance and a sense of balance.
Psychologically, yoga helps boost children’s self esteem, self regulation and confidence which in turn helps them become more resilient in our ever-changing society.
The practice will also help young minds focus and lessen their sense of stress. Us adults often forget that children worry and feel anxiety just like us. Yoga can teach these young minds helpful ways to relax and re-center.
